About this place
Nestled in the lively Barrio el Raval, this attractive 54m² penthouse presents a bright and cosy living space perfect for city living. The open-plan living area features a stylish American kitchen and leads directly to a terrace, ideal for relaxing and taking in the lively atmosphere of the neighbourhood.
The apartment comprises two double bedrooms that can be expanded for additional space and a full bathroom. The property also includes a small balcony, adding to its charm. With air conditioning and a serene ambience, this penthouse is in good condition and ready to move in.
Raval is famous for its creative and multicultural vibe, increasingly drawing both locals and tourists alike. The location boasts excellent transport links with various metro lines and bus routes, making commuting across the city a breeze.

Buying property in Spain
Spain welcomes foreign buyers with no nationality restrictions. The buyer needs an NIE (Número de Identidad de Extranjero) before completion, and most buyers open a Spanish bank account to handle the deposit and ongoing charges. An independent lawyer (abogado) is strongly recommended — the notario only checks the deed, not the wider title.
Spain ended its Golden Visa property route in April 2025.
Non-resident mortgages are widely available, typically 60–70% LTV.
Non-resident sellers face a 3% withholding from the sale price (retención), claimable against capital gains tax.
Always check community-of-owners (comunidad) debts and outstanding IBI before completion — they transfer with the property.
General guidance only — confirm specifics with a qualified local lawyer or tax adviser. Reference
